Isaac Ejakhegbe Spreads Awareness in Nigerian Communities About Law on FGM

share

Isaac Ejakhegbe (Class of 2016) directly engaged more than 850 individuals (18 traditional birth attendants, 20 faith leaders, 450 young people, and 380 community members) to share information about the Violence Against Persons Prohibition Act of 2015 to help them better understand the content of the law against female genital mutilation (FGM). He also developed a health jingle on FGM in local languages and shared this message across the state government owned radio station, which reaches about 6.5 million people, ranging from Edo State, Nigeria, to other neighboring states including Delta State and Kogi State.
